How does ADHD assessment work?

The assessment process may differ from practitioner-to-practitioner but most will begin with a medical interview that includes family, environmental and medical history. They will inquire about how symptoms affect daily mood and productivity as well as relationships. They will also inquire about other conditions that could be the cause of the symptoms. They can also ask those who know the person (e.g. siblings, parents or spouses for an adult; or a teacher or coach for the child). This type of personal insight can reveal crucial clues that cannot be gleamed from questionnaires.

They then apply diagnostic criteria to determine if you or your child has ADHD symptoms. Usually, this involves having six or more established symptoms of inattention and/or hyperactivity/impulsivity across multiple settings, such as home and school, for six months. Doctors will also take into account the patient's age as well as any medications they might be taking in addition to any other mental health issues.

Following the interview, they may utilize a series of tests to evaluate the patient's performance. There are various tests available that can be used, such as broad-spectrum psychometric assessments to detect psychiatric disorders and more specific neuropsychological tests that test specific abilities such as memory recall and motor skill. Depending on the person, they might also be asked to complete detailed lists of their own symptoms, or to assess them using scales of rating like the Connors III Inventory of ADHD traits.

It is crucial to be honest when evaluating. It may be difficult to admit that you or your child is having difficulty staying focused in their attention, paying attention, or staying on track. But, being honest will help the doctor get a clearer picture and determine if there are other causes.

How much does an ADHD assessment cost?

In general, an ADHD assessment costs anywhere between $200 and $600, depending on the provider and the extent of the evaluation. It can be more expensive than a typical doctor's appointment but it's intended to determine if you have ADHD and help you determine the best treatment. Contrary to self-diagnosis sites or online tests, an evaluation conducted by a medical professional will likely consist of a series of cognitive, psychological and possibly physical tests to determine the severity of your condition.

Many providers offer sliding scale rates or pro bono assessments for people who can't afford to pay the standard charges. You can find them by searching on the internet or asking your primary health care provider for recommendations. Students should also check with their university or college for discounted rates for an examination.

What if I do not get an answer?

Certain people with ADHD are not identified by a physician. how much is a private adhd assessment can be due to many reasons. First, it can be difficult to obtain a referral from your GP. Additionally doctors may have preconceived notions about what ADHD looks like and who it could affect. This could make it difficult to obtain an accurate diagnosis, especially for those of race, who are pregnant or who don't speak English natively.
